Mastering CS2 map layouts is crucial for gaining a competitive edge in gameplay. One of the first steps is to familiarize yourself with the unique features of each map. Spend time exploring various areas, noting key locations such as bomb sites, cover positions, and choke points. Keeping an interactive map handy can enhance your understanding and retention of important details. Additionally, consider using specific training tools that offer guided walkthroughs to cement your knowledge of layouts.
Another essential tip is to communicate effectively with your team. Sharing information about enemy positions and your own whereabouts can significantly alter the outcome of a match. Utilize voice or text chat to relay critical updates, ensuring everyone stays informed. Developing a shared vocabulary for map callouts can streamline communication, enabling your team to react swiftly to unfolding situations. This cohesive strategy helps players navigate CS2 maps with confidence and precision.

When navigating CS2 maps, one of the most common mistakes players make is failing to familiarize themselves with the layout and key landmarks. Each map has its unique structure, with various chokepoints, bomb sites, and hiding spots. To avoid this pitfall, spend time in practice mode or casual matches to learn the map's intricacies. Additionally, consider creating a mental or physical map that highlights crucial areas such as spawn points, bomb sites, and common engagement zones. This will improve your situational awareness and help you make better strategic decisions during competitive play.
Another mistake players often make is not communicating effectively with their teammates. Teamwork is essential in CS2, and neglecting to share information can lead to disastrous outcomes. Make sure to use your microphone or in-game chat to relay important details, such as enemy locations or planned strategies. Furthermore, avoid being overly aggressive or playing solo when it’s not warranted; instead, coordinate your movements to cover potential entry points and flank your opponents. By working together and sharing insights, you’ll navigate CS2 maps more effectively and improve your overall performance.
